Output 5dc355d1ca68111035fae92bcd115f8cb855bbbf60c19d9e195b832a5f9d82da:3

value
349039834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eef5a79c963a923983741f28e997a73a49c01cf0 OP_EQUAL
address
3PUX2b9FeHY6shn3Zwdi6ZP3NE2erNcH6D
transaction
5dc355d1ca68111035fae92bcd115f8cb855bbbf60c19d9e195b832a5f9d82da
confirmations
350399
spent
true